4 Example Sentences Showcasing the Meaning of 'Set-to'

The heated set-to between the students arose from a misunderstanding about the project deadline.

The family had a loud set-to during the holiday dinner, disagreeing on various topics.

The coach had a set-to with the players about the team's performance and commitment.

The political leaders had a heated set-to during the debate, arguing over economic policies.
